Job description

Specialism: Best Interest Assessor (Qualified)
Location: Worcestershire, UK
Salary: £TBC per hour
Contract Type: Ongoing | Full-time (30 hours/week) | Outside IR35

Step into an impactful Senior Best Interest Assessor role in the heart of Worcestershire. This ongoing locum position offers the autonomy of IR35-exempt work, stable weekday hours (09:00–17:00), and competitive assessment-based earnings—£300 LTD for full assessments and £100 LTD for partial assessments, with a requirement to complete three assessments weekly. Perfect for an experienced BIA seeking flexibility, strong earning potential, and a meaningful role.

Perks and Benefits

Full-Time Stability: Work 30 hours across the week, giving you structure while maintaining independence.

Flexible Hourly Pay: Benefit from locum-style earnings with assessment-based payments that reflect your expertise and efficiency.

Professional Development: Access opportunities to continue growing your knowledge and sharpening your assessment skills.

Grow Your Network: Engage with professionals across multi-agency teams, expanding your connections and influence.

Work-Life Balance: Enjoy predictable weekday hours, allowing you to maintain a healthy and undisturbed personal routine.

What You Will Do

Complete comprehensive Best Interest assessments tailored to each individual’s needs and circumstances.

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ams, families, advocates, and other professionals to gather vital information.

Maintain precise and up-to-date documentation to support robust and defensible decision‑making.

Provide specialist advice to ensure compliance with relevant legislation, including the Mental Capacity Act and associated frameworks.

Deliver high-quality assessments within agreed timeframes, ensuring consistency, clarity, and person‑centred outcomes.
